HL Tea Party hosts CSCOPE researcher

February 25, 2013, 9:30 pm by Alexandria Randolph

The Highland Lakes Tea Party will host a speaker knowledgeable on CSCOPE at their meeting on Feb. 28.

The presentation will take place at the next Highland Lakes Tea Party meeting and social beginning at 5:30 p.m. at the River City Grille on First Street in Marble Falls. Award winning educator, author and speaker Jeanine McGregor will discuss her research on CSCOPE an online curriculum management system that 70 percent of Texas school districts are using. McGregor will also speak on the results of state hearings about the program.

McGregor, known in the educational community as "Ms. Mac,” is a certified teacher on all grade levels and currently works as an educational consultant and educational journalist.
